Step 4 of the Havermill fleet fuel-usage report deploy: after the cron image is pushed, update the env file on the reporting box. The aggregator won't start without credentials for the telemetry feed, and we've all wasted an afternoon forgetting that. So before restarting, open the env file and add the feed token on the next line.

vault entry, bahaf-yajof: VAULT_KEY20=4e755cccd7fb135cf0f4

Action item from the Scanbright outage (owner: Petra): the wedge reader firmware buffers partial barcode frames, and our integration treated any pause over 20ms as end-of-scan, truncating codes. Fix raises the inter-character timeout and adds a checksum retry before rejecting. Reviewer: please verify the retry cap doesn't stall the lane UI — anything over ~300ms total feels broken to cashiers, per the Larkfield pilot. New constants, replacing the hardcoded values:

tuning table, kawep-tawif:
CAPS = {
    "olidor": 80,
    "belion": 7,
    "quenys": 225,
    "druox": 839,
    "fraath": 482,
}

The tax-rate lookup cache in the Breva checkout service worries me. Entries are keyed only by region code, so a stale or poisoned entry would apply the wrong rate to every order in that region until expiry. Please verify: TTLs are short enough to bound exposure, negative lookups aren't cached, and the refresh path revalidates against the signed rate feed rather than trusting upstream blindly. Also confirm eviction is size-bounded so an attacker can't churn the keyspace. Current cache settings for review:

limits module of yagaf-yajef:
RATE_LIMITS = {
    "novwyn": 950,
    "wenath": 428,
    "prawyn": 413,
    "gorvan": 539,
    "praael": 870,
    "drumir": 113,
    "gordor": 439,
}